Latest Patents
Wright's most recent patents reflect his expertise in developing advanced materials. The first patent, titled "Particle Loaded, Fiber-Reinforced Composite Materials," describes a composite material that incorporates a multitude of fibers embedded in a metal matrix, along with various particles. This innovative design ensures that at least 25% of the fibers are in close proximity to each other, enhancing the material's overall performance.
The second patent, "Tamper Indicating Device," introduces a unique device designed to signal tampering through a backing that undergoes internal delamination when a peeling force is applied. The initial light-transmissive state of the backing turns opaque, providing a visual indication of tampering. This device includes a first skin layer that minimizes any accidental destruction, along with a layer of adhesive for fixing to various substrates.
